WebPiriformis is a flat muscle and is one of the hip lateral rotators. The origin is on the anterior side of the sacrum and has an insertion at the superior aspect of the greater trochanter of the femur. WebManual Muscle Testing. Reflexes. Vital Signs. Body Composition : Piriformis Test. Examination type: Muscle tightness and neurological test: Patient & Body Segment Positioning: The patient lies on the unaffected side with the affected leg in 60° of hip flexion. The knee should be bent and relaxed with the foot on the unaffected leg. WebTo perform the piriformis test have your patient in side-lying position at the edge of the table. Then bring your patient’s upper leg to 60 degrees of hip flexion With a flexed knee and the lower leg completely extended. With the other hand fixate the pelvis and then apply downward pressure at the knee. This test is positive if your patient ...
